Transaction 56fe02c22333b7458ce495247f3524e515d68a721932c4eb88d035aed7284709
2 Input
2 Outputs
- 56fe02c22333b7458ce495247f3524e515d68a721932c4eb88d035aed7284709:0
- 56fe02c22333b7458ce495247f3524e515d68a721932c4eb88d035aed7284709:1
value 98600141
address 19pmXQTfDmDHToJpjj8YDWUkzAPbyrwRx2
value 16612
address 1M87Lua3NiyHCA8GzhgeWLtLDQZuL1WAh4